what is IssueBadge?

IssueBadge is a free online platform that allows users to create, issue, and share digital certificates and badges effortlessly, catering to schools, universities, nonprofits, businesses, and event organizers.

how to use IssueBadge?

To use IssueBadge, visit https://issuebadge.com, where you can bulk-generate certificates by uploading recipient lists, customize designs, and issue verifiable credentials without needing design skills.

key features of IssueBadge?

  • Bulk generation of certificates and badges
  • Customizable designs with logos and personalized text
  • QR codes for instant verification
  • Secure and shareable verifiable credentials
  • Easy sharing on LinkedIn, email, or websites

use cases of IssueBadge?

  1. Recognizing students for academic achievements
  2. Issuing badges for event participation
  3. Providing employee recognition certificates
  4. Celebrating volunteer contributions in nonprofits
